如何获得dynamodb中的总行数?

时间:2019-02-22 11:14:57

标签: amazon-dynamodb

在MySQL中,使用“ TABLENAME 中的select count(*)”找到的总行数。

类似地,如何获得dynamodb表中的总行数。使用指标可以知道总行数。

2 个答案:

答案 0 :(得分:2)

如果您只想知道计数,而又不需要编程,则进入DynamoDB控制台,单击表格,它将显示项目计数

enter image description here

答案 1 :(得分:0)

如果您不介意大约落后6个小时的时间,那么Stu的答案就可以了。 IIRC,它也可以通过编程方式获得。

但是,如果您想要实时计数,请重新考虑对它们的需求;)

如果确实需要它们,请将DDB流配置为lambda,该lambda将使用记录计数和要跟踪的任何其他汇总信息来更新另一个DDB表(或相关表中的行)。如Using Global Secondary Indexes for Materialized Aggregation Queries

中所述,此处通常会使用GSI